A superb example of southern Italy’s noble red grape. Rocca del Principe crafts their Irpinia Aglianico from high-elevation vineyards in Lapio, bringing uncommon freshness and finesse to this bold variety. The 2022 vintage shows deep black cherry and plum fruit layered with notes of spice, smoke, and dried herbs. Firm yet polished tannins frame a long, savory finish.
